Public bug reported: My notebook is pretty slow (867MHz Crusoe), so I want to use Enlightenment instead of whatever Gnome suggests. E starts up fine on its own (and is noticeable faster), but I get an error trying to start the session named 'E-GNOME' from GDM. Here is what my ~/.xsession-errors says:
Xsession: unable to launch "starte16 GNOME" X session --- "starte16 GNOME" not found; falling back to default session. I can't find Edgy's files which manage these sessions, nor could I google anything about this error. 'starte16' does exist twice on my system, once in /usr/bin and once in /usr/bin/X11.
